ALEXANDRIA, Va., March 17 -- United States Patent no. 12,576,794, issued on March 17.

"Flag pole mount" was invented by Bryan Alan Smith (Mooresville, N.C.) and Jeremy Wayne Clifton (Statesville, N.C.).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A mount device for receiving a flag pole is described. The mount device is attachable to a trailer hitch such as a gooseneck hitch or a fifth wheel hitch, which is installed on a vehicle. The mount device includes a connecting tube for inserting into a hitch ball receiving aperture of the trailer hitch. The connecting tube has a top end defining a top aperture.
